1 %define ruleset PHPCompatibility
2 Summary: PHP Compatibility Coding Standard for PHP_CodeSniffer
3 Name: php-pear-PHP_CodeSniffer-%{ruleset}
7 Group: Development/Languages/PHP
8 Source0: https://github.com/wimg/PHPCompatibility/archive/%{version}/%{ruleset}-%{version}.tar.gz
9 # Source0-md5: 77b3b20bde46a3d6c0563ebd7776cfdc
10 URL: http://techblog.wimgodden.be/tag/codesniffer/
12 Requires: php-pear-PHP_CodeSniffer >= 1:2.6
14 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
16 %define ruledir %{php_pear_dir}/PHP/CodeSniffer/Standards/%{ruleset}
19 This is a set of sniffs for PHP_CodeSniffer that checks for PHP
20 version compatibility.
23 %setup -q -n %{ruleset}-%{version}
26 rm -rf $RPM_BUILD_ROOT
27 install -d $RPM_BUILD_ROOT%{ruledir}
28 cp -a Sniffs Sniff.php ruleset.xml $RPM_BUILD_ROOT%{ruledir}
31 rm -rf $RPM_BUILD_ROOT
34 %defattr(644,root,root,755)